An undeserved second chance
The little baby slept peacefully in her crib, swaddled in warm clothes and blankets, and obviously unaware of the fact that her mother was staring at her in awe. It had been exactly six days since baby Emma had been born, and still, Becca could not get enough of looking at her daughter. Most times, it was because Emma looked so cute sleeping, while at other times, Becca wanted to be sure that Emma was still breathing. She looked so still and peaceful whenever she slept. Becca knew that she was being overly sentimental, but she could hardly help herself. It felt like she could just sit all day and stare at little Emma's tiny face and never get tired of doing so.
